Transaction 32583b1ab149b5aab3e23fc1337a20c478e6d3cf21959576f91f670e0bf75568
1 Input
1 Output
-
32583b1ab149b5aab3e23fc1337a20c478e6d3cf21959576f91f670e0bf75568:0
- value
- 100526261
- script pubkey
- OP_0 OP_PUSHBYTES_20 270e65bbb19eeba8b1706dc0487fa96ff1105e53
- address
- ltc1qyu8xtwa3nm463vtsdhqyslafdlc3qhjnem6dx9